Letting the writing take control

I began writing; it involved a quiet space and my laptop. I had to be warm and cozy; my family home was perfect for that. It definitely helped having an outline in hand as it helped guide my direction. It was really important to have various colorful images around to help me visualize my scenes and characters. I would get frustrated at times because I was aiming for perfection. I realized that this was my crappy first draft and that I should not aim towards perfection but rather keep my goals aligned. After two long weeks, I felt fine with my first draft. It included everything I wanted to incorporate but again, it was nothing close to perfection and I was alright with that. An awesome quote to keep in mind is this quote from Michael Crichton:

"Books aren't written, they're rewritten. Including your own. It is one of the hardest things to accept, especially after the seventh rewrite hasn't quite done it..." -M.C.
